Compare all specifications:
2002 Mercedes-Benz E | 1981 Pontiac 1000 | |
Make | Mercedes-Benz | Pontiac |
Model | E | 1000 |
Year Released | 2002 | 1981 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 3224 cc | 1597 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 201 HP | 64 HP |
Engine RPM | 4200 RPM | 5200 RPM |
Torque | 479 Nm | 109 Nm |
Torque RPM | 1800 RPM | 3200 RPM |
Fuel Type | Diesel |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Transmission Type | Automatic | Manual |
Vehicle Weight | 1735 kg | 960 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4820 mm | 4120 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1810 mm | 1580 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1460 mm | 1330 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2860 mm | 2400 mm |
